RICK STOLLMEYER co-founded Mindbody in his garage in 2000 and served as the company's CEO until August 2020. During his two-decade tenure as the company's principal leader and visionary, Rick played a key role in the development of the modern wellness industryfrom the introduction of the industry's first integrated online booking and business management systems in the early 2000s, to the release of the first fully cloud based business management solution in 2005, to the groundbreaking Mindbody Consumer App that is used by millions of people today.
Rick remains closely involved with Mindbody, serving as the company's executive chairman and advocating for wellness businesses and practitioners around the world.
